Italy

Artworks from the Ravenna Art Museum

Self-portrait as Saint Catherine of Alexandria (Presumed), Barbara Longhi

Self-portrait as Saint Catherine of Alexandria (Presumed) Barbara Longhi, 1589

Featured Collections
View All
Musee d'Orsay, Paris

Musee d'Orsay

Uffizi Gallery, Italy

Uffizi Gallery

Smithsonian American Art Museum, United States

Smithsonian American Art Museum

By continuing to browse Obelisk you agree to our Cookie Policy